| Question regarding Glaucoma.? |
Current consensus in ophthalmology defines normal introcular pressure as that between 11 mmHg and 21 mmHg
The average value of intraocular pressure is 15.5 mmHg with fluctuations of about 2.75 mmH... |

| My friend has a glaucoma, what are the chances of losing her vision? please help? |
Glaucoma is a group of diseases of the optic nerve involving loss of retinal ganglion cells in a characteristic pattern of optic neuropathy. Although raised intraocular pressure is a significant ri... |

| School report on GLAUCOMA? |
Glaucoma has been known in medicine since Antiquity. Hippokrates described "glaykoseis" as blindness which occurs in the elderly. The English ophthalmologist Banister was the first to est... |

| What's the "opposite" of glaucoma? (Eye pressure too LOW)? |
If the pressure is low (hypotensive), there is a greater risk of retinal detachment as there is insufficient pressure to stop the retina collapsing in.
Low tension glaucoma is simply glaucoma th... |
